public dynamic create(DAO.Usuario usuario) { usuario.HashContrasena = Util.Encrypt.encryptMethod(usuario.HashContrasena); usuario.FechaNacimiento = DateTime.Parse("01/01/1900"); usuario.Peso = 0; usuario.IdRol = (usuario.IdTipoDocumento == 3) ? 3 : 2; usuario.Estado = (usuario.IdTipoDocumento == 3) ? false : true; return(_operations.create(usuario)); }
public dynamic updateUser(DAO.Usuario usuario) { try { return(Ok(_operations.updateUser(Convert.ToInt32(idUserClaim), usuario))); } catch (Exception ex) { return(BadRequest()); } }
public dynamic create(DAO.Usuario usuario) { try { return(Ok(_operations.create(usuario))); } catch (Exception ex) { return(BadRequest()); } }
public dynamic validateUser(DAO.Usuario usuario) { try { return(Ok(_operations.validateUser(dataToken, usuario))); } catch (Exception ex) { return(BadRequest()); } }
public dynamic validateUser(List <string> Token, DAO.Usuario usuario) { var result = _operations.validateUser(usuario); var response = String.Empty; if (result != null) { string decrypt = Util.Decrypt.decryptMethod(result.HashContrasena); if (usuario.HashContrasena.Equals(decrypt)) { response = null; response = Util.Token.Generate(Token[0], Token[1], Token[2], Token[3], new Claims() { userId = result.IdUsuario, userName = result.NumeroDocumento, userRole = result.IdRol.ToString() }); } } return(response); }
public dynamic updateUser(int idUsuario, DAO.Usuario usuario) { return(_operations.updateUsuario(idUsuario, usuario)); }